VIVIFRAIL exercise program for frail older adults

Fragility

Part of Bones, joints & muscles clinical trials.

This study tests a special exercise program called VIVIFRAIL to see if it helps older adults who are frail or pre-frail improve their strength, balance, and daily living. It may help you stay independent and reduce falls or other age-related problems.

Who can take part

  • You are 70 years old or older.
  • You are considered pre-frail or frail (for example, you feel weak, tired, or have lost weight without trying).
  • You can do most daily tasks on your own or with a little help (like bathing, dressing, walking).
  • You can walk, even with a cane or walker.
  • You do not have serious heart problems (like a recent heart attack, unstable angina, or uncontrolled heart rhythm).
